On Sunday, the Kansas City Chiefs waived a tight end who was injured during practice at the start of training camp. With a roster place open, the Chiefs signed a former Chiefs tight end.

This week has been eventful for the Chiefs in terms of personnel movements at pass-catching spots. As previously mentioned on GH, they signed wide receiver Kyle Sheets on Wednesday.

According to Aaron Wilson with KPRC, the Chiefs signed undrafted rookie free agent Kyle Sheets. Sheets played college football for Slippery Rock. He signed with the New Orleans Saints this spring, but the Saints waived him in June.

Per Slippery Rock’s website, the six-foot-four, 220-pound receiver earned consensus All-American honors at the D-II level for the 2023 season. Sheets finished his career with 154 receptions and 29 receiving touchdowns. He appeared in 51 games for Slippery Rock.

The Kansas City Chiefs cut a tight end

According to Matt Derrick of Chiefs Digest, Gerrit Prince was spotted wearing a walking boot during Friday’s practice. According to the NFL’s transaction wire, the Chiefs released him on Sunday.

Prince was not able to practice over the weekend. He spent the 2023 season on the Chiefs’ practice squad. He did not appear in any regular season or playoff games for the Chiefs. However, he is recognized as a part of the Super Bowl-winning squad. He signed a futures/reserves contract after the season.

Izaiah Gathings signs with the Chiefs

According to the league’s transaction wire, the Chiefs have re-signed tight end Izaiah Gathings, who played for them in 2023. According to a Pittsburgh Steelers press release, he signed a one-year contract with the team in May. He was a standout in college at Middle Tennessee State.

Gathings played college football at Middle Tennessee State where he caught 60 passes for 559 yards and two touchdowns in 2022. In two seasons, he played in 24 games, finishing with 84 receptions for 861 yards and three touchdowns.

In early June, the Steelers released Gathings. In 2023, the New York Jets signed him as an undrafted free agent.
